End of November - early December is really late... You might probably have a chance in the Chugoku and Kyushu part of Japan, but of course it is difficult to predict how things will be.

If you select the second link : http://www.walkerplus.com/koyo/
1) Click on the map on the area you are interested in
2) Choose the period you will be traveling in the "見ごろ検索" list (left menu), you can select the date with "11月下旬" (last 10 days of November) and "12月上旬" (first 10 days of December).
3) You will get a list of the most interesting spots in that area (if you can not exactly understand the location, just copy the address in googlemap, it will locate the spot for you).
